Lakeland University vs University of Wisconsin-Whitewater (UWW)
Lakeland University and University of Wisconsin-Whitewater, both esteemed institutions of higher learning, offer distinct educational experiences. Lakeland, a private university, boasts a smaller student body and a higher acceptance rate, fostering a close-knit community. UW-Whitewater, a public university, attracts a larger and more diverse student population, providing a vibrant campus atmosphere. While Lakeland excels in liberal arts and sciences, UW-Whitewater offers a wider range of programs, including engineering, nursing, and business.
